Cleric urges women to participate, resist attempt to compromise 2023 polls
Nigerian women have been urged to participate actively in the forthcoming 2023 general elections and resist any attempt that would compromise the polls.
The women were also charged to vote beyond sentiments and party lines, as well as play crucial roles that would ensure that only credible candidates are elected.
Rev. Fr. Christian Egwuekwe, Parish Priest, Archangel’s Catholic Church, Umuebie-Ugiri, in Isiala Mbano Council of Imo State, gave the charge at the 2022 Women August Meeting, organised by Guinness Nigeria Plc at the weekend.
The cleric, who reiterated the importance of women in nation building, urged them to constantly put the country in their prayers “so that God will intervene and salvage the country from her current socio-economic and political woes by giving us good leaders in 2023.”
